Adecco are recruiting for an HR Administrator for one of their clients to start as soon as possible.

The successful candidate will:

  • Review paper files to get a full understanding of any variances in contractual/non-contractual terms and conditions e.g. additional hours payments, other allowances, any historical agreements with individuals.
  • Document information in a spreadsheet and identify any common patterns of information we may not be aware of historically.
  • Upload the paper files for electronic use going forward.

Essential

Whilst largely an administrative task, it requires someone to know what information is relevant or not to include therefore having an HR background knowledge is important and ideally someone that enjoys working with systems/data/process. The successful candidate must possess good communication skills in English, both verbal and written.

This is a 6 month contract.

This role is hybrid but expected to go into the office.
